EntityHandle Struct

Definition

Represents a metadata entity (such as a type reference, type definition, type specification, method definition, or custom attribute).

C#
public struct EntityHandle : IEquatable<System.Reflection.Metadata.EntityHandle>
C#
public readonly struct EntityHandle : IEquatable<System.Reflection.Metadata.EntityHandle>
Inheritance
EntityHandle
Implements

Remarks

Use EntityHandle to store multiple kinds of entity handles. It has a smaller memory footprint than Handle.

Fields

Properties

Methods

Equals(EntityHandle)

Returns a value that indicates whether the current instance and the specified EntityHandle are equal.

Equals(Object)

Returns a value that indicates whether the current instance and the specified object are equal.

GetHashCode()

Returns the hash code for this instance.

Operators

Applies to

Product Versions
.NET Core 1.0, Core 1.1, Core 2.0, Core 2.1, Core 2.2, Core 3.0, Core 3.1, 5, 6, 7, 8 (package-provided), 8, 9 (package-provided), 9
.NET Framework 4.7 (package-provided), 4.7.1 (package-provided), 4.7.2 (package-provided), 4.8 (package-provided)
.NET Standard 2.0 (package-provided)
UWP 10.0